Why do we like this?
The Licks' single, "Lavender Kiss" is a quintessential indie rhythm and blues ballad for modern ears.
The keys and bass intertwine to create a soft but strong foundation as the guitar emits a classic blues progression. The percussion owns a decades-old approach to doo-wop, while the vocals sit atop the composition and croons a relatable story of love and loss.
